Transaction 62fe6b6f75fe9b1689dea5793f2006a124897436b89c800a70698b88a86b5e14
1 Input
1 Output
-
62fe6b6f75fe9b1689dea5793f2006a124897436b89c800a70698b88a86b5e14:0
- value
- 1431497635446
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 a58b7eb20a0ed32b10f585b1a55886625157171c9e848c24f2dd38f178de4dff
- address
- ltc1g5k9havs2pmfjky84skc62kyxvfg4w9cun6zgcf8jm5u0z7x7fhlsl9rqk7